Deanna is a Licensed Specialist Clinical Social Worker and a Licensed Clinical
Psychotherapist. She received her Master's Degree in Clinical Psychology from
Pittsburg State University and her Master's Degree in Social Work from the
University of Kansas. Prior to joining Responsive Centers in January 2004, she
worked for 9 years in an area Community Mental Health Center - 6 of them as the
Director of Children and Family Services.
Deanna enjoys working with people of all ages, and has significant
experience with children, adolescents and families. She is trained in the
areas of attachment, behavior disorders, mood disorders, childhood onset
bipolar disorder, family issues (divorce, parenting, and discipline),
abuse/trauma, anxiety, ADHD and pervasive developmental disorders. She has
created and facilitated an educational program about parenting during and
after divorce entitled PROUD (Parent Responsibilities of Understanding Divorce)
and is certified in Brain Gym and Wraparound facilitation. Her practice
includes individual and family therapy, and groups for children and adolescents.
